The Rise of AI Chatbots in Education
AI chatbots have progressed from simple rule-based systems to advanced adaptive learning chatbots capable of analysing student behaviour and offering personalised responses. Early chatbots primarily answered basic queries, but the systems today leverage conversational AI to provide robust support for educators and students alike.
The pandemic underscored the need for flexible, scalable digital solutions. Institutions turned to AI to handle the surge in remote learning, with chatbots addressing administrative tasks, streamlining communication, and offering real-time support.

Supporting educators: less admin, more teaching
Educators often face an overwhelming administrative burden. Chatbots for education automate tasks like attendance tracking and answering repetitive queries. A systematic literature review published in the International Journal of Educational Technology in Higher Education has highlighted the significant potential of AI chatbots in alleviating educators’ workload by automating routine tasks like grading and scheduling.

Fostering seamless student-teacher communication
Effective communication is vital for academic success. AI chatbots act as a bridge, addressing students’ questions in real-time and notifying educators about pressing issues. This ensures that both parties remain connected, even in remote environments.

Ethical concerns and data privacy
AI systems require access to large quantities of data. This raises concerns about student privacy and ethical usage. If the underlying algorithms and data sets are biased, the accuracy and reliability of AI chatbots can be compromised. Institutions must ensure they comply with all data protection regulations and adopt robust cybersecurity measures.

Examples of AI Chatbots Making a Difference in Education
- Milo at the University of Colorado Denver: This AI-powered chatbot proactively addresses student queries, streamlines communication, and facilitates live chat handoffs to staff. With over 1,080 understandings, Milo is designed to provide tailored responses, which improves interaction quality compared to more generic chatbots. The chatbot was a success and resulted in increased student satisfaction ratings, increased interaction rates with the chatbot, and higher completion rates for student queries.
- LiveHint AI by Carnegie Learning: LiveHint is a GenAI math tutor that thinks like a student and uses a large language model trained on 25 years of data. It helps students dramatically accelerate their progress in middle and high school math. It’s a fantastic example of how AI can transform education by focusing on student learning.

The role of human-AI collaboration in education
AI chatbots should complement, not replace, human educators. A hybrid approach leverages AI’s efficiency while retaining teachers’ empathy and expertise. Future innovations may include co-teaching models in which chatbots assist educators in delivering lessons and tracking progress.
